3. REMINDERS
Procedure:
To run diagnostics on the vehicle's computers, switch on the ignition in fault finding mode (+ after ignition forced
setting):
– vehicle card in card reader.
– Press and hold start button (longer than 5 seconds) with start-up conditions not fulfilled,
– Then connect the diagnostic tool and perform the required operations.
+ After ignition feed cut-out is performed as follows:
– Disconnect the diagnostic tool,
– Press the start button twice briefly (less then 3 seconds),
– See that the + after ignition feed has been cut off by checking that the computer warning lights on the instrument
panel have gone out.
Faults:
Faults are declared to be either present or stored (depending on whether they appeared in a certain situation and
have disappeared since, or whether they remain but are not diagnosed within the current context).
The present or stored state of faults should be taken into consideration when the diagnostic tool is used after the
+ after ignition feed (without acting on the system components).
Deal with present faults according to the procedure specified in the Interpretation of faults section.
For stored faults, note the faults displayed and follow the instructions in the "Notes" section.
If the fault is confirmed when the instructions in the Notes section are applied, the fault is present. In this case, deal
with the fault
If the fault is not confirmed, carry out basic checks. Check:
– the electrical lines which correspond to the fault,
– the connectors for these lines (for oxidation, bent pins, etc.),
– - the resistance of the faulty component,
– the condition of the wires (melted or cut insulation, wear).
or use the fault finding procedure to check the circuit of the faulty component.
Conformity check
The conformity check is designed to check the states and parameters which do not display any faults on the
diagnostic tool when inconsistent. This phase therefore:
– diagnosis of faults that do not have a fault display, and which may correspond to a customer complaint.
– checks that the system is operating correctly and that there is no risk of a fault reappearing after repairs.
This section gives the fault finding procedures for states and parameters and the conditions for checking them.
If a state is not behaving normally or a parameter is outside permitted tolerance values, you should consult the
corresponding fault finding page.

6. SAFETY INSTRUCTIONS
All work on components requires obeying safety rules to prevent physical damage or human injury:
– Make sure the battery is properly charged to avoid damaging the computers with a low charge.
During operations on the airbag/seat belt pretensioner systems it is vital that you lock the computer using
the diagnostic tool to prevent any risk of accidental triggering (all the ignition lines will be inhibited). The
locked mode is signalled when the Instrument panel warning light comes on.
If it is impossible to connect the fault-finding tool, switch off the ignition, remove the system power fuse,
and wait at least 2 seconds for the reserve power capacity to discharge.
Never measure the airbag or pretensioner trigger lines with any device other than XRBAG or CLIP's "Airbag
and pretensioner wiring harness check".
Before using a dummy ignition module, ensure that its resistance is between 1.8 and 2.5 ohms.
While working, make sure the computer power supply does not drop below 10 V. WARNING!

OTHER COMMANDS:
–VP006: Lock computer.
This command is used whenever servicing the system. It shuts down all trigger lines.
–VP007: Unlock computer.
This command unlocks the computer after it was locked.
–VP008: Write last After Sales service date.
This command is used to enter the date the system was serviced.
–VP010: Write VIN.
This command serves to enter the vehicle identification number (VIN) into the computer.
–SC004: Read impact context.
This command is used in reconditioning the vehicle following an impact. It obtains, from the
computer that is to be replaced, a list of the trigger lines controlled and the system's state at the
moment of impact.TITLECONFIGURATION

CHART 1 No communication with the airbag computer
NOTESSpecial note: To perform fault finding on the vehicle computers, switch on the
ignition in fault finding mode (+ after ignition imposed), i.e. proceed as follows:
–Vehicle card in card reader, press on the Start button for more than five
seconds outside of starting conditions.
Ensure that the diagnostic tool is not causing the fault by trying to establish dialogue with a computer on
another vehicle. If the tool is not the problem and communication cannot be established with any other
computer in the same vehicle, check the battery voltage and do the work required to obtain the proper reading
(10.5 V < battery voltage < 16 V).
Check the presence and condition of the airbag computer supply voltage fuse.
Check that the computer connector is properly connected and check the condition of its wiring.
Check that the computer is correctly supplied:
– Disconnect the airbag computer and attach 22-track adapter (Elé. 1685).
– Check and ensure the presence of + after ignition feed between the terminals marked earth and
+ after ignition feed.
Ensure that the diagnostic socket is correctly supplied:
–+ Before ignition on track 16.
–+ after ignition feed on track 1
–Earth on tracks 4 and 5.
With 22-track adapter (Elé. 1685), check the continuity and insulation of the airbag computer / diagnostic
socket connection between:
Terminal block track CAN H Track 6 of the diagnostic socket
Terminal block track CAN L Track 14 of the diagnostic socket
If communication is still not established after these various tests, contact your Techline (see the "Help" section
for details).
AFTER REPAIRWhen communication is established, deal with any faults indicated.
